Default JL Audio Subs and Amps

Once again I used to like these subs/amps back in the day but, have been outta car audio for a long time now. Are they still any good?

I'm thinking of either a single 10" or 12" under the rear seat of the truck. I'm not looking for huge bass just nice clean tight bass that the factory setup just can't deliver so I might stick with the 10" but, there is room for a 12" too.

JL still makes a good product, amps included. i'd get a treo tsx over the W3. if you want jl just to have jl, fine. it's a good sub, you'll be happy with it. if you want to do apples to apples comparison for something that will kill it, get the treo.

the good thing about the jl amps (not their new entry level stuff though) is that they are strictly regulated. so at 11 volts 4 ohm, they still put out the same power as they would at 14 volts and 2 ohms.

I too have been out of the audio market for some time, maybe like 3 years. I bought JL because it has been a proven performer and quality is top notch. My current system consist of 2 JL 12 W6's, 2 JL Advantage boxes, JL 500/1, and JL 300/4. All the equipment has been in the truck for over 3 years, installed May of 2002. Never had a single problem.

I find it extremely difficult to compare speakers "Apple to apple" because the amount of variables involved. Types of boxes, material of boxes, cross over frequencies, power capacity, resistance, and location of the speaker all effect the overall sound. My goal would be to optimize the speaker with the correct enclosure and amp. Usually the best speakers require a ton of power and a ton of power.

Diamand Audio also makes nice equipment. Alumapro is also nice.

When looking at subs, I would be concerned with air space and mounting depth as that is a limiting factor underneath the seat of a truck.

I visited both websites, and it looks like the 12" Treo TSX is eqivalent to the JL W6. JL seems to be the more effecient sub, BUT has the higher mounting depth at 7.6" which would make the Treo a better choice because most boxes underneath the seat of a 99+ GM truck cannot accomidate more than 7" if depth in a box. Treo does not have the recomended enclosure size. JL recomends a 1.25 cubic foot sealed enclosure.
